26 Clifton Park Road, Caversham, Reading, RG4 7PD is a leasehold flat built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 829 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£351,585 , which equates to approximately £424 per square foot. It was last sold on 27 Sep 2013 for £240,000. Since then, the value has increased by £111,585, representing a 46.5% increase, or approximately 3.8% per year.

26 Clifton Park Road, Caversham, Reading, RG4 7PD has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 9 Jun 2025.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 26 May 2011.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 15.5%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(poor).
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
